A reboiler temperature in the range of 350° to 400°F insures adequate heat transfer to the ceramic packing in the still column. The still column operates best (allows the steam to escape) when the vapor outlet temperature is between 215° and 225°F. When the temperature reaches 250°F and above, glycol vaporization losses increase.Get Price
Boiler feedwater heaters are designed to improve boiler efficiency by extracting heat from streams such as boiler water blowdown and turbine extraction or excess exhaust steam. Feedwater heaters are generally classified as low-pressure (ahead of the deaerator), high-pressure (after the deaerator), or deaerating heaters.Get Price
Water or steam injection reduces flame tempera-tures and thus thermal NO x. Water injection is especially effective for gas turbines, reducing NO x emissions by about 80% at a water injection rate of 2%. For a gas turbine, the energy penalty is about 1%, but for a utility boiler it can be as high as 10%. For diesel-fired units, 25–35% Get Price

Direct steam-type humidifiers inject boiler-generated steam directly into the air stream. These systems normally operate above 70°C (158°F), inhibiting Legionella growth. Avoid using raw steam from the central heating boiler due to contamination with corrosion inhibitors and anti-scaling chemicals.Get Price

Selective non-catalytic reduction involves the injection of a NOx reducing agent, such as ammonia or urea, into the boiler exhaust gases at a temperature of approximately 1400-1600°F. The ammonia or urea breaks down the NOx in the exhaust gases into water and atmospheric nitrogen. Selective non-catalytic reduction reduces NOx up to 70%.Get Price

Historically, old boilers are considered 50 – 75% efficient, which means that a half to a quarter of the energy supplied to the boiler was wasted. Modern high-efficiency boilers (gas, LPG and oil) and biomass boilers have a much-improved efficiency of around and above 90%, with only small amounts of heat lost through the flue.Get Price

36.5 Boiler Permits Air pollution control systems The Boiler Act requires an annual inspection of power, process and high temperature, and high pressure boilers. Low pressure steam or vapor heating boilers, hot water heaters, and hot water supply boilers must be inspected every two years. Inspections are also required any time a newGet Price

May 05, 2015 · Two types of AVT are; i) AVT (R) Using Ammonia (NH3) and as reducing agent like Hydrazine (N 2 H 4), ii) AVT (O) same as AVT ® minus reducing agent i.e. N 2 H 4. Ammonia is commonly used cheaper material to maintain pH in boiler water. N 2 H 4 is used to scavenge Dissolved Oxygen and protect Copper alloys from Ammonia. It may be good for Cu Get Price
